Overview

This microfinancing program supports community initiatives for and by Francophone communities in Manitoba. Funding ranges from $500 to $5,000 for activities and services aligned with the program’s cultural and community goals.

Activities funded

  • Community activities and services for Francophone communities in Manitoba.

Eligibility

Who is eligible?

  • Francophone community organizations in Manitoba.
  • Organizations delivering community activities and services for Francophone communities.

Who is not eligible

  • Projects not serving the Francophone community in Manitoba.
  • Initiatives involving cultural appropriation.
  • Projects that do not respect creators’ intellectual property rights.

Eligible geographic areas

  • Manitoba

Processing and Agreement

  • Applications are received and reviewed after submission.
  • Applicants are notified of the outcome later in the year, in September.

Additional information

  • Applications must be completed in French.
  • Oral applications may be accepted if written submission is difficult.
  • The program is a microfinancing initiative.
